Little Green Bird gets the Royal Stamp

Isn't this wonderful? My daughter gave these to me on the day of the preview for the Joze Show. In the United Kingdom you can have these stamps made up by the Royal Mail which I think is a great idea, they are called Smilers. So this little chappie has made it onto a stamp and even better the plate sold on the day too, along with the Ballet Bird below! Also Picked up a super commission for a jar with cats.
